Richardson told officers he learned while playing video games that a stab in the neck would be fatal, and when asked if he had no choice but to stab his uncle, he answered ‘no’, according to the affidavit. — Image by fabrikasimf on Freepik
A 17-year-old is accused of fatally stabbing his uncle in the neck after a fight in their home escalated, Florida police said.
The teen, Antae’viaun Richardson, lives with his mother, uncle and uncle’s girlfriend in Melbourne, according to an arrest affidavit obtained by McClatchy News.
